Introduction

Choosing the right knife for cutting vegetables is essential for efficiency, safety, and precision in the kitchen. With a wide variety of knives available, each designed for specific tasks, understanding their features and ideal uses helps you prepare vegetables faster and with better results. This guide explores common and alternative knives for vegetables, their advantages, and how to select the perfect one for your cooking style.

Understanding Vegetable Knives

H2: Why Knife Choice Matters

The knife you use impacts how cleanly and safely you can slice, dice, or chop vegetables. A well-suited knife makes peeling easier, creates uniform cuts, and reduces fatigue. The wrong knife can cause bruising, uneven cuts, or even accidents.

H2: Blade Shape, Size, and Edge

- Straight or curved blade: affects slicing motion

- Blade length: shorter knives offer precision; longer knives handle bigger veggies

- Edge type: smooth for slicing, serrated for tougher skins

Popular Knives for Vegetable Cutting

H2: Santoku Knife

The Santoku is a Japanese multipurpose knife designed especially for chopping, slicing, and dicing.

H3: Features

- Rounded tip with a straight cutting edge

- Fluted (granton) edge that prevents sticking

- Typically 5-7 inches long

Its design allows for fast, efficient chopping and clean slicing of wet and tough vegetables.

H2: Chef's Knife

The chef's knife is the most versatile kitchen knife, suitable for chopping vegetables and many other tasks.

H3: Features

- Curved blade for rocking cuts

- Typically 8-10 inches in length

- Sturdy and durable for tough vegetables like squash

This knife lets you use a rocking motion for speed and precision.

Visual Aid

*Photo of chef's knife chopping carrots.*

H2: Nakiri Knife

A traditional Japanese vegetable knife optimized for clean, thin cuts.

H3: Features

- Straight, thin rectangular blade

- Flat edge for push-cutting

- Rounded tip

Its design ensures precise slices without bruising, ideal for softer vegetables and herbs.

Visual Aid

*Nakiri dicing onions on a wooden board.*

H2: Paring Knife

Perfect for small, intricate vegetable tasks such as peeling and trimming.

H3: Features

- Short blade (2-4 inches)

- Sharp pointed tip

- Great control for peeling and delicate cuts

Visual Aid

*Paring knife peeling a cucumber.*

H2: Utility Knife

A versatile medium-sized knife good for slicing mid-sized vegetables.

H3: Features

- Blade length between paring and chef's knives

- Good for peppers, zucchini, and trimming

Visual Aid

*Utility knife slicing bell peppers.*

Specialty Knives for Vegetable Preparation

Turning Knife

Ideal for peeling and shaping round vegetables like potatoes and apples through the turning technique.

Vegetable Cleavers

Heavy and wide blades that handle dense vegetables; useful in commercial kitchens.

How to Choose the Right Knife for You

H2: Factors to Consider

- Frequency of use: casual daily cooks might prefer multipurpose knives

- Types of vegetables: tough versus delicate

- Cutting style: chopping, slicing, peeling

- Comfort and safety: ergonomic handles, knife weight

- Budget: from affordable to premium knives

H2: Maintenance Matters

- Regular honing and sharpening keep knives efficient

- Proper storage prevents damage

- Hand wash knives to prolong edge life

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1: Can I use a carving knife for vegetables?

A1: While possible, carving knives are better for slicing meat. They may lack control and be less efficient for many vegetable cuts.

Q2: Which knife is best for peeling vegetables?

A2: Paring knives or dedicated peeling knives offer the best control and safety.

Q3: Are Japanese-style vegetable knives better?

A3: Knives like the Nakiri and Santoku are designed specifically for vegetables and provide excellent precision and ease.

Q4: Can a chef's knife replace a specialized vegetable knife?

A4: Yes, a chef's knife is very versatile, though specialized knives can offer more efficiency for certain tasks.

Q5: How often should I sharpen my vegetable knives?

A5: Sharpen as needed based on use but maintaining edges with regular honing is key.

Conclusion

Choosing the ideal knife for vegetable cutting depends on your culinary needs, comfort, and budget. The Santoku and Nakiri knives stand out for specific vegetable work, while the chef's knife offers versatility. Smaller knives like paring and utility knives serve detailed jobs. Maintaining sharpness and safe techniques optimizes your prep efficiency and enjoyment.
